← Tutti gli articoli

Sql Server link another Server ( Linked Server )

16 May 2011  ·  TSQL · Recipe  ·  298 visite

How to create a Linked Server (remote) and execute a Select from the local database

 EXEC sp_addlinkedserver
@server=N'REMOTESQLSERVER',
@srvproduct=N'',
@provider=N'SQLNCLI',
@datasrc=N'.';
or
EXEC master.dbo.sp_addlinkedserver @server = N'SVRDB04', @srvproduct=N'SQL Server'
 /* For security reasons the linked server remote logins password is changed with ######## */
EXEC master.dbo.sp_addlinkedsrvlogin @rmtsrvname=N'SVRDB04',@useself=N'False',@locallogin=NULL,@rmtuser=NULL,@rmtpassword=NULL
EXEC master.dbo.sp_addlinkedsrvlogin rmtsrvname=N'SVRDB04',@useself=N'False',@locallogin=N'INTRANET\giovanni.maragna',@rmtuser=N'sa',@rmtpassword='########'



SELECT * FROM REMOTESQLSERVER.DATABASENAME.dbo.TABLENAME
where id_TABLENAME=22


Si è verificato un errore imprevisto. Ricarica

Rejoining the server...

Rejoin failed... trying again in seconds.

Failed to rejoin.
Please retry or reload the page.

The session has been paused by the server.

Failed to resume the session.
Please retry or reload the page.